Anti-blocking device for building drainage pipe
Technical Field
The utility model relates to a plumbing technical field especially relates to a building drain pipe is with preventing stifled device.
Background
The building drain pipe is the pipeline that is used for carrying out the drainage to the ponding at building top, and the one end of building drain pipe is fixed at the top of building, and one end is fixed in the bottom of building to carry out the drainage to the building top, avoid the top large tracts of land ponding of building.
Building drain pipe is at the in-process of using, and the impurity filth at building top can get into the drain pipe along with the rivers together, and these impurity filths block in the bottom of drain pipe easily, lead to the drain pipe to block up, influence the normal drainage of drain pipe.
SUMMERY OF THE UTILITY MODEL
The utility model aims at solving the problem that the bottom of the building drain pipe is easy to block up in the prior art, and providing an anti-blocking device for the building drain pipe.

Drawings
Fig. 1 is a schematic structural view of an anti-blocking device for a building drain pipe according to the present invention;
fig. 2 is a schematic structural view of a portion a in fig. 1.
In the figure: 1 water collecting tank, 2 upper water discharging pipes, 3 lower water discharging pipes, 4 filter screen plates, 5 sewage discharging holes, 6 sewage discharging pipes, 7 external threaded pipes, 8 pipe caps, 9 sealing gaskets, 10T-shaped handles and 11 spoilers.

Referring to fig. 1-2, an anti-blocking device for a building drain pipe comprises a water collecting tank 1, an upper drain pipe 2 is fixedly communicated with the side wall of the upper side of the water collecting tank 1, the upper drain pipe 2 is positioned at the left part of the water collecting tank 1, a lower drain pipe 3 is fixedly communicated with the side wall of the lower side of the water collecting tank 1, the lower drain pipe 3 is positioned at the right part of the water collecting tank 1, a filter screen plate 4 is fixedly connected between the inner walls of the two sides of the upper side of the water collecting tank 1, the filter screen plate 4 is positioned between the upper drain pipe 2 and the lower drain pipe 3, a drain hole 5 is formed in the side wall of the lower side of the water collecting tank 1, the drain hole 5 is positioned at the left side of the filter screen plate 4, a drain pipe 6 is fixedly.
The inner wall of the bottom of the pipe cap 8 is fixedly connected with a sealing gasket 9, so that the sealing performance of the joint of the pipe cap 8 and the external threaded pipe 7 is improved.
The outer wall of the lower side of the pipe cap 8 is fixedly connected with a T-shaped handle 10, so that the pipe cap 8 can be rotated conveniently.
The inner wall fixedly connected with of header tank 1 upside spoiler 11 that the slope set up avoids sewage direct and filter plate 4's upper portion contact, reduces the velocity of flow of sewage and avoids causing the impact to the impurity filth of header tank 1 bottom.
The specific material of the filter screen plate 4 is stainless steel, so that the corrosion resistance of the filter screen plate 4 is improved.
The blow-off pipe 6 is conical, so that impurities and dirt can flow down conveniently.
